One of the challenges related with grapevine trunk diseases in Argentina, called “Hoja de Malvón” (HdM), is the implementation of efficient, safe and organic control strategies. Bio-products derived from organic wastes that exploit the presence of beneficial microorganisms could be an alternative option. In the present study, aerated, non-aerated compost teas and bio-slurry were evaluated to protect pruning wounds against Lasiodiplodia theobromae, one of the most prevalent fungi associated with HdM. Sodium bicarbonate and thiophanate methyl were included in the field trials.
